金蝶云星空

版本:金蝶云星空7.7企业版

概念:领域 > 子系统 > 业务对象

从界面菜单维度看:领域 -> 子系统 -> 主控台菜单(子功能) -> 主控台菜单明细(明细功能) -> 业务对象

产品手册

文档1

文档2

开发规范

基础资料

基础资料特指基础资料类单据,根据业务场景应用,单独抽象的一种业务对象

从业务角度讲基础资料分三类:主档资料、辅助资料、基本资料

主档资料:就是主数据,包括:部门、员工、供应商、客户及物料等

辅助资料:就是业务应用上简单基础资料,按领域显示,以便于区分和使用

基本资料:就是除主档和辅助资料之外的资料,包括:岗位信息、币别、记录单位、费用项目、会计政策等公共资料

创建基础资料时,推荐使用继承BOS->基对象模板中预置的模板进行业务对象的创建。不同功能的业务对象有不同的功能模板,可以快速完成原型的建立

可以直接使用标准的菜单/事件/插件功能,不需要手动添加

未来标准产品界面新功能添加后,二次开发的内容可以直接使用

也可以通过继承基础模板之后,创建自己的业务对象模板继承

  • 新建(常用于动态表单、移动业务的开发)
    • 新建方式自由度高,但是开发难度大,与金蝶星空的标准产品对接难度大,适合全新开发自定义系统的开发场景
  • 复制(常用于动态表单、移动业务的开发)
    • 复制金蝶内置基础资料或单据后,需要移除表单服务、校验规则、业务插件
    • 金蝶内置基础资料、单据都是继承基对象模板开发,后续可能进行模板升级
    • 复制方式创建的对象就无法同步更新,后续如需要还要逐个业务对象二开实现
  • 继承(常用于基础资料、单据的开发)
    • 这是创建基础资料、单据的常用方式,对新对象的改掉、增加字段,不影响原对象
    • 原对象的改动、增加字段,新对象会感知并体现出来。原对象字段不得删除,关键属性不得修改
    • 继承关系可以有多级,项目窗口选择对象,右键菜单“基对象”可查询继承关系
查看基础资料被哪些单据引用了

增加一个列表菜单按钮,并在点击事件上新增一个操作类型为"基础资料引用检查"的操作

超管登录 -> 组织机构 -> 基础资料控制 -> 可以对基础资料的控制类型以及控制策略等进行设置

网络控制

系统中各类业务会同时进行,有些模块、单据之间是存在依赖关系的,为了确保业务的准确性,系统通过网络控制来实现对冲突业务的管控。注:可以通过【冲突操作列表】清楚异常的网络控制

系统独占:开启系统独占表示该系统下用户A进入任何单据、报表时,其他人不能打开该系统下的单据、报表等业务对象,例如: 供应链、生产制造、财务会计就属于系统独占

子系统独占:开启子系统独占表示该子系统下用户A进入任何单据、报表时,其他人不能打开该子系统下的单据、报表等所有业务对象

例如,供应链下的采购管理、库存管理、销售管理等属于子系统独占。与系统独占类似,但是只能控制到系统下面一个层级(子系统)

子系统互斥:标识当前子系统被人占用后,其他的子系统不允许同时进入

子功能明细互斥:可以设置每个发布的入口与其他功能入口之间互斥

业务操作互斥:表示同一张单据上哪些操作之间互斥。这是比较常用的,系统单据也有进行预置

业务对象 -> 右键 -> 设置默认网控

如果意外退出后,导致某个单据被网控锁住,个人设置 -> 我的任务 -> 我的冲突列表 -> 清除

控制类型

金蝶云星空的基础资料控制类型以及控制策略,实现基础资料的统一维护、控制和使用

一、基础资料的控制分为两大类,即:公共型和受控型

  • 公共型,是不受组织影响的基础资料
    • 无需组织隔离
    • 不会因为在不同组织有不同的属性。例如:币别、辅助资料
  • 受控型是受组织影响的基础资料
    • 需要按照组织进行隔离
    • 在不同的组织下会有不同的属性
    • 例如:物料的物料属性在A组织是外购,在B组织是自制

二、受控型基础资料是受组织影响的基础资料,受控型基础资料按控制强弱程度还可以再分,分为共享型、分配型、私有型

  • 共享型基础资料,是在数据中心的任一组织都可以维护和使用(前提:具有功能权限)
    • 只要具备功能权限的前提下,就可以维护和使用
    • 基础资料界面无组织字段
  • 分配型是受控型基础资料,分配型基础资料就是基础资料创建后,需要分配到使用组织才可以使用,实现基础资料的差异化管理
    • 创建组织可以新增、维护,可以使用
    • 分配到使用组织后,该使用组织下面可以使用和维护,控制策略还可以控制使用组织的维护范围
    • 没有分配的组织则不可使用
  • 私有型是受控型基础资料,私有型基础资料就是基础资料创建后,是有创建组织独自使用,其他组织均不可使用,实现基础资料的私有化管理
    • 只有创建组织可以新增、维护和使用
    • 其他组织不可用
    • 分配型基础资料不选择分配目标组织,就可以间接实现基础资料的私有化管理

编码规则

作为系统自动生成编号的组成部分,设置编码规则是比较重要的部分

但是由于金蝶云星空出厂的单据都预置了默认的编码规则,所以设置编码规则一般容易被人忽略

但是一旦用户想要自定义生成单据编号的规则时候,就需要修改或者新建编码规则了

设置业务对象的单据编码生成规则,运行时,保存单据时,可根据既定的规则自动生成单据编码,编码经过唯一性校验后,可展示在单据编号字段上

列表F8查询过滤条件

设置"列表F8查询过滤条件"属性后,对于所有引用到该基础资料的业务单据,点击F8或放大镜选择时就只能选择到该过滤后的数据,并且在F8弹出的列表中再点击【过滤】也无法选择到其他过滤条件之外的数据

设置了过滤条件之后,只在F8或点击放大镜选择基础资料界面生效,在基础资料列表还是可以正常看到所有的数据。注:“列表固定过滤条件”与“列表F8查询过滤条件”主要区别是,该属性不仅对F8弹框过滤生效,也会对列表生效

常用控件

在制作前台界面时,常用到的三个控件:页签控件、面板、分割容器

页签控件:选中页签右上角箭头,可添加、删除页签

  • 支持切换页签不同的页,添加字段或控件,实现对界面字段的分类,通常可设置与单据实体对应
  • 在页签控件最右侧上方,有一个小图标,点击会显示添加页签、删除页签的菜单选项,由于充满图标显示不完全,当然,也可以取消页签充满,修改页签数目,图标会更明显

面板:分割容器中不得直接拖拽字段加入,例如常规字段、业务字段中的字段控件,所有分割容器一般都放入一个面板设为充满备用

分割容器:将界面分为横向或纵向两部分。可以手动调整两部分的大小

常用功能

  • 操作列表:系统内置160多种(如:新增、打印、引入、引出、分配等),我们也可以自定义操作,或者在已有的操作上增加校验规则、服务、事件、插件等
  • 菜单集合:单据体(新增、编辑、详情等界面)上的工具条下的按钮、复选框、下拉等,我们可以自定义它们的可见性、快捷键、图标、操作等(PS:名字叫新增的按钮绑定一个新增操作才是真正的"新增按钮")
  • 列表菜单:列表页面上的工具条下的"菜单集合"
  • 单据状态:左侧工具箱拖选"单据状态",右侧属性设置"状态列表"
  • 单据类型:左侧工具箱拖选"单据类型",金蝶云星空基础资料中维护单据类型
  • 基础资料:左侧工具箱拖选"基础资料",右侧属性设置"基础资料类型"
    • 可以设置:引用属性、关联检索字段、关联基础资料字段名、过滤、高级过滤、过滤界面条件、支持分组、支持下拉模糊查询等
  • 单据视图:单据上的控件,做了功能定制之后的布局方案。常用于不同的视图,显示、锁定不同的字段。一张单据支持配置多个视图
    • 支持在工作流、单据类型、以及快速录单中调用
  • 值更新:一般需要当前字段上勾选属性“即时触发值更新”,在焦点离开当前字段时就触发相关值更新服务

单据转换

以采购合同到采购订单为例

文件 -> 单据转换 -> 源单(采购合同)、目标单(采购订单)-> 相应设置 -> 保存

自动下推

前提:已配好单据转换

编辑 -> 批量编辑字段属性 -> 操作列表 -> 审核 -> 其他控制 -> 服务端服务 -> 新增服务 -> 选择自动下推 -> 配置相关内容 -> 确定

流程中心

登录金蝶云星空,进入流程中心

  • 工作流
    • 工作流相关管理
    • 审批流相关管理(审批流是工作流的一个细分支)
  • 业务流程
    • 业务流程相关设置
    • 反写规则相关设置

性能监控

Ctrl + Alt + Shift + M

计划任务

参考

参考文档以清理临时表为例,其他定时任务操作步骤类似

缓存管理

超管登录 -> 搜索缓存管理 -> 清理相关缓存

分配执行情况查询

超管登录 -> 搜索分配执行情况 -> 查看是否有同步失败

results matching ""

    No results matching ""